银行计算机储蓄系统.docx

上传人:b****6 文档编号:12696133 上传时间:2023-06-07 格式:DOCX 页数:16 大小:254.44KB
下载 相关 举报
银行计算机储蓄系统.docx_第1页
第1页 / 共16页
银行计算机储蓄系统.docx_第2页
第2页 / 共16页
银行计算机储蓄系统.docx_第3页
第3页 / 共16页
银行计算机储蓄系统.docx_第4页
第4页 / 共16页
银行计算机储蓄系统.docx_第5页
第5页 / 共16页
银行计算机储蓄系统.docx_第6页
第6页 / 共16页
银行计算机储蓄系统.docx_第7页
第7页 / 共16页
银行计算机储蓄系统.docx_第8页
第8页 / 共16页
银行计算机储蓄系统.docx_第9页
第9页 / 共16页
银行计算机储蓄系统.docx_第10页
第10页 / 共16页
银行计算机储蓄系统.docx_第11页
第11页 / 共16页
银行计算机储蓄系统.docx_第12页
第12页 / 共16页
银行计算机储蓄系统.docx_第13页
第13页 / 共16页
银行计算机储蓄系统.docx_第14页
第14页 / 共16页
银行计算机储蓄系统.docx_第15页
第15页 / 共16页
银行计算机储蓄系统.docx_第16页
第16页 / 共16页
亲,该文档总共16页,全部预览完了,如果喜欢就下载吧!
下载资源
资源描述

银行计算机储蓄系统.docx

《银行计算机储蓄系统.docx》由会员分享,可在线阅读,更多相关《银行计算机储蓄系统.docx(16页珍藏版)》请在冰点文库上搜索。

银行计算机储蓄系统.docx

银行计算机储蓄系统

银行计算机储蓄系统

题目:

银行帐户管理,储蓄业务管理处理系统

班级:

计算机科学与技术(3)班设计者:

易华丽

1引言

1.1编写目的

本报告的目的是规范化本软件的编写,旨在于提高软件开发过程中的能见度,便于对软件开发过程中的控制与管理,同时提出了本银行储蓄系统的软件开发过程,便于程序员与客户之间的交流、协作,并作为工作成果的原始依据,同时也表明了本软件的共性,以期能够获得更大范围的应用

此文档进一步定制软件开发的细节问题,明确软件需求、安排项目规划与进度、组织软件开发与测试,便于用户与开发商协调工作。

经过对该银行储蓄系统项目进行详细调查研究,初拟系统实现报告,对软件开发中将要面临的问题及其解决方案进行需求分析。

1.2背景

项目名称:

银行计算机储蓄系统

用户:

××银行

说明:

现在的银行储蓄系统工作效率低,越来越不能满足广大人民群众的需要,人们希望能更方便更省时就可以办理储蓄业务;随着拥有多种银行卡的人群不断增长,人们急切希望有一种通用的银行卡以便随时随地在哪家银行都可以存款提款;现在计算机网络的高速发现使越来越多的人更喜欢在网购物、在家存款取款。

在这样的背景下,很明显现在的银行储蓄系统已经不能满足人们越益增长的需求,急切需要建立一个新的、高效的、方便的、互联的计算机储蓄系统。

1.3定义

银行储蓄应用系统软件:

基本元素为构成银行储蓄及相关行为所必须的各种部分。

需求:

用户解决问题或达到目标所需的条件或功能;系统或系统部件要满足合同、标准,规范或其它正式规定文档所需具有的条件或权能。

需求分析:

包括提炼,分析和仔细审查已收集到的需求,以确保所有的风险承担者都明其含义并找出其中的错误,遗憾或其它不足的地方。

模块的独立性:

是指软件系统中每个模块只涉及软件要求的具体的子功能,而和软件系统中其他的模块的接口是简单的

1.3参考资料

《软件工程——原理,方法与应用》吴钦藩编着人民交通出版社出版

《软件工程导论(第四版)》张海藩编着清华大学出版社出版

《软件工程》 任胜兵 邢琳 编着  北京邮电大学出版社

2.需求分析报告前提

1功能需求

⑴功能划分

软件分别有新建,修改,查询,更新等功能。

各个模块各有不同的功能,但都能完成查询和存储功能。

各模块的数据都存放在数据库中。

数据的条用和廉洁都有程序来完成。

此软件所要完成的主要功能有两方面:

如果是存款,储蓄填写存款单,然后交给键入系统,同时系统还要记录存款人姓名,住址,身份证,号码,存款类型,存款日期。

利率及密码(可选)等信息,完成后由系统打印存款单给储户。

如果是取款,储户填写取款单交给业务员,业务员把取款金额输入系统要求储户输入密码以确认身份,核对密码正确无误后系统计算利息并印出利息清单给储户。

⑵功能描述

外部功能:

实现化窗口,查找及储蓄

内部功能:

同步,过滤,定位,识别

存储帐户信息:

所有帐户信息永久性保存在一个特定的磁盘文件之中。

在系统退出时,自动依据内存中存放的帐户信息映射表将所有帐户信息存入库文件之中。

保存时先将原有库文件进行备份,之后将现有帐户信息映射表存储为新的库文件。

读取帐户信息:

所有帐户信息永久性保存在一个特定的磁盘文件之中。

在系统开始运行时首先自动打开该文件,将文件中的全部账户信息加载到内存中存放这些信息的帐户信息映射表中。

并且在提示面板中显示库文件载入成功的信息。

建立新帐户:

通过建立新帐户面板输入一个新帐户的描述信息,并将该帐户添加到帐户信息映射表中,并以系统自动生成的唯一的帐户号作为键。

由于键值唯一且通过程序自动生成,因此不会出现即使其他信息全部相同,建立的新帐户也是不重复的。

所有帐户的公有描述信息包括:

币种,初始存款额,用户名,用户身份证号,用户住址以及用户联系电话。

其中币种,用户信息以及除密码外的特有描述信息将不能更改。

定期存储帐户的特有描述信息为:

定期存款方式

信用卡帐户的特有描述信息为:

信用卡密码

结算存储帐户的特有描述信息为:

结算汇款方式

修改信用卡帐户密码:

通过信用卡密码修改面板选择信用卡帐户并输入原始密码及更改密码可更改信用卡帐户密码。

建立用户身份信息资料:

在建立新帐户过程中将输入用户的身份信息资料并与帐户信息一同存储。

用户的身份信息资料一经注册便不可修改。

存款功能:

以储户的存款为主要活动,相关记录根据存款结果进行调整,以使信息保持一致。

1系统需要在原帐户信息中增加一条记录,包括存款人姓名,住址,存款类型,存款日期,利率等信息。

2若为新储户须建立一个帐户,并记录此次的记录。

3打印存款给储户。

取款功能:

1系统计算利息,在原帐户信息中取款减去。

2若为清户,记录注销该帐户,将帐户余额一并交与储户。

3打印利息清单给储户

余额查询功能:

为储户提供查询余额服务,将储户的相关记录输出。

①需要储户的帐户信息及密码。

②打印储户的帐户余额

更新功能:

根据用户的存储数量,系统能够自动更新,并且应储户的需求修改密码并保存。

①需要储户输入帐户及密码,若想修改密码按下一个键,输入密码按确定,并且要求储户再次确认密码

②系统保存储户信息,并且系统实现自动更新。

2性能需求

①数据精确度

在进行向数据库文件提取数据时,需求数据记录定位精确,在往数据库文件数组中添加数时,要求输入数精确金额,身份证,卡号等按消息设定字符数。

2时间特性

程序响应时间:

在人的感觉和视觉事物范围内;

信息交换时间:

要求在程序调用前调用后都与数据库保持同步更新,网络信息交换施加应该小于程序调用时间。

3适应性

要求数据库局用很好的更新能力,由于本产品是试验性软件,故对磁盘和内存容量没有很高的要求,但是数据库应该能够对并发事件,脏数据具有较强的识别处理能力。

④磁盘容量

由于要存贮大量的数据和信息,所以要求要有足够的磁盘容量。

⑤主存容量

为了满足储户的要求,系统必须要有高的运作速度,储户填写的表单输入到系统,系统必须能快速及时作出响应,迅速处理各项数据、信息,显示出所有必需信息并打印出各项清单,所以要求很高的信息量速度和大的主存容量。

3运行需要

①用户界面

屏幕格式:

采用全屏格式,通过分窗口操作进行各个操作之间的转换

报表格式:

以银行原报表格式设计电子打印表格式。

菜单格式:

下拉式菜单,应显示储户资料及帐户资料的各个详细条目。

2硬件接口

网络硬件接口要求:

显示中要求具有高速以太网组以实现联网操作,但是在理论试验验证软件本身的目的来看,无需网络通讯接口。

3软件接口

Windows标准接口,要求与其他软件无冲突错误发生。

4通信接口

计算机与打印机有高速传输的连接接口,最后以纸张的形式打印出清单给储户。

5故障处理

软件应具备自由拼写错误检查等功能,在出现故障后应从整个系统数据库更新载入数据库进行操作。

4输入要求

业务员从存取款表单输入数据,要迅速精确,适当调整输入时间,不能让客户等太久,但也不能让业务员太过忙碌以免影响正确率。

5输出要求

  要求能快速准确打印出清单给客户。

6其他需求

①可用性

本软件业可以通过单步跟踪的操作进行检查处理。

2安全性

由于软件运行数据库中,所以参数不容易被错改,破坏,万一参数受到破坏也不会影响源程序。

3可维护性

本软件利用数据库进行编程,系统结构由程序基本无额定,大量的参数及文本内容全部存放于数据库中。

修改,更新数据库只要在数据库进行修改添加,而不需要对系统结构进行修改,这样系统维护性升级都十分方便。

4兼容性

适合windows95,windows98,windowsxp,windowssp2及以上操作系统、数据库:

Oracle8.

3与用户的沟通

1访谈

当前大多数银行所使用的银行储蓄系统办理业各时手续繁多,人工业务操作过多,严重影响了工作效率,以至客户等待办理手续过长感到不耐烦,且出错率高。

2描述

储户用卡取款时不能直接取款,要先填取款表,交给业务员输入资料,再由储户输入密码以确认身份,还要在取款表单上签名以再次确认,最后业务员才把现金

交给储户:

 

由于办理的

系统基本情况:

3工作负荷

由于办理手续的繁多与不合理,工作效率非常低,需要大量的业务员,通常有储户排场龙的现象,这给工作人员带来非常大的负担和压力,也给银行公司的发展带来很大的困难与压力。

4人员

为了减轻负担,我们需要纳入大量业务员和额外的工作人员。

5局限性

当前系统办理业务的流程导致了一个很大的问题:

工作效率极其低。

因此急需开发一个高效的银行计算机储蓄系统。

4系统的数据流程和处理流程

1数据对象E-R图

 

NM

N

NN

1M

 

2数据流程图

1存款流程图

存款信息

填出存信

表错款息

存款单存款单

需要设置

密码(可选)

(存折)

密码密码

存单存款信息

4.2.2.2取款流程图

有误错误

密码

取款单需要密码密码

(或银行卡)

 

取款清单取款信息余额信息

现金

取款信息余额信息

4.2.3数据字典

银行系统的层次方框图图和IPO图:

 

5.数据描述

1静态数据

包括系统登录密码,各数据库所在位置,系统分析原始数据。

2动态数据

输入数据:

姓名,年龄,性别,身份证号,地址,帐号,密码

输出数据:

姓名,年龄,性别,身份证号,地址,帐号,密码,交易金额,余额,交易时间,交易号码

3数据库介绍

采用JDBC技术连接使用SQLSERVER2000来设计数据库。

数据库名称:

Bank

其中有六张表,它们是:

Depositor(IDCode,IDCard,DName,Sex,Age,Address)

其中IDCode为系统自动赋值,IDCard为主键,是用户的身份证号码,DName表示姓名;

CreditCard(IDCode,Number,Code,Pay)

IDCode为在表Depositor中的IDCode值,Number为主键,是信用卡的卡号;

Account(IDCode,Number,Code,Pay)

IDCode为在表Depositor中的IDCode值,Number为主键,是存折的帐号;

ExchangeRate(rateName,rateValue)

该表存储汇率值

IntrestRate(rateName,rateValue)

该表存储利率值

Rate(rateName,rateValue)

该表用于恢复汇率的初始值。

在向数据库中添加信息时用存储过程,在删除表Depositor中的信息时自动删除表CreditCard和表Account中相关的信息。

6总体设计

一.类的静态设计

1.组织数据和操作数据的类

包括用于存储用户信息的Person类,作为所有帐户类的基类提供基础属性与操作的Account类,存储一般存储帐户的Saving类,存储定期存储帐户的FixSaving类,存储信用卡存储帐户的CreditCard类,存储结算存储帐户的Checking类,以及存放所有具体帐户类信息的映射表AccountMap类。

a.Person类

属性:

id用户身份证号

name用户名

address用户住址

phoneNum用户联系电话

b.Account类

属性:

id帐户类型

number帐户号

owner帐户用户

curType存储币种

balance存储余额

count帐户总数

SAVING一般存储帐户标志(以下均为静态常量,用于提高程序可读性)

FIX定期存储帐户标志

CARD信用卡存储帐户标志

CHECKING结算存储帐户标志

RMB人民币币种标志

US$美元币种标志

UKP英镑币种标志

FRANC法郎币种标志

JPY日圆币种标志

c.FixSaving类

属性:

fixTime储蓄时间

fixTimeType定期存款类型

ONEYEAR一年定期存款标志

THREEYEAR三年定期存款标志

FIVETEAR五年定期存款标志

d.CreditCard类

属性:

password密码字符串

minbalance透支额度

e.Checking类

属性:

remittance结算类型

REMITBYPOST结算类型标志,邮件结算

REMITBYCABLE结算类型标志,电信结算

OTHER结算类型标志,其他

2功能事务的实现过程设计

1.银行存取管理程序的总活动图

2.装载帐户信息文件功能活动图

3.添加新帐户功能活动图

4.存款/取款功能活动图

5.查询余额功能活动图

6.修改信用卡帐户密码功能活动图

7.保存帐户信息文件功能活动图

展开阅读全文
相关资源
猜你喜欢
相关搜索
资源标签

当前位置:首页 > 自然科学 > 物理

copyright@ 2008-2023 冰点文库 网站版权所有

经营许可证编号:鄂ICP备19020893号-2